1925 Czechoslovakia 1 Dukat Gold Coin PCGS MS 62

 

Celebrate European numismatic artistry and national heritage with the 1925 Czechoslovakia 1 Dukat Gold Coin, graded MS 62 by PCGS. Struck in .986 fine gold, this coin embodies the spirit of an emerging nation between the World Wars—a period that saw Czechoslovakia asserting its independence and cultural identity through fine craftsmanship and traditional coinage.

Following its establishment in 1918 after the collapse of the Austro-Hungarian Empire, the newly formed Czechoslovak Republic sought to express sovereignty through coinage that honored its medieval past. The gold 1 Dukat series, modeled after classic European trade ducats, became a national symbol of stability and craftsmanship.

The 1925 issue emerged during a time of global economic uncertainty, yet Czechoslovakia maintained its reputation for producing high-quality, low-mintage gold coins. Each 1 Dukat served as both a circulating trade piece and a ceremonial token, often given as a symbol of good fortune, loyalty, and faith.

Coin Specifications:

  • Graded as MS 62 by PCGS
  • Limited mintage of 26,217
  • Contains 0.1106 troy oz of .986 fine gold
  • Face Value: 1 Ducat
  • Minted by the Kremnica Mint
  • Obverse: Features the Czech lion with the Slovak shield with the date below.
  • Reverse: Features the Duke Wenceslas figure facing forward.

Product specifications

Year1925
Purity0.986
Denomination1 Dukat
Actual Weight0.1106 troy oz
Gross Weight 3.49 grams
Diameter19.75 mm
Mint/BrandKremnica Mint
Mintage26,217
GradeMS 62
Grade ServicePCGS
